                                 A BILL


 
   To provide for a waiver of the matching funds requirement for the 
    farmers market and local food promotion program and value added 
                        producer grant program.

    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the 
United States of America in Congress assembled,

SECTION 1. WAIVER OF MATCHING FUNDS REQUIREMENT FOR THE FARMERS MARKET 
              AND LOCAL FOOD PROMOTION PROGRAM AND VALUE ADDED PRODUCER 
              GRANT PROGRAM.

    The matching funds requirement under paragraph (5)(E) or (6)(E) of 
section 210A(d) of the Agricultural Marketing Act of 1946 (7 U.S.C. 
1627c(d)) shall not apply with respect to grants awarded under such 
section during the period beginning on January 1, 2019, and ending on 
December 31, 2021.
